i don't know, i think $55 million for 3 years isn't too bad. $8-9/WAR is the going rate for free agents these days, and three years from now that's likely to be around $11 to 12. So assuming a middle ground of $10 million per WAR, they're asking yadi to generate 5.5 WAR over 3 years. i think he'll do that, or at least come close. the effect on fans and attendance is more limited because most games come close to selling out anyway. people will turn out to see yadi's final days but they were probably going to the game anyway.

Adam Wainwright is on his way back to St. Louis to have his arm examined by Cardinals team physicians, Derrick Goold of the St. Louis Post-Dispatch writes. Wainwright allowed five runs in three innings yesterday and has been plagued by persistent pain in his elbow when pitching. MLB.com’s Jenifer Langosch notes that Wainwright hasn’t reached 90 mph in either of his past two starts and has yielded nine runs on 15 hits and nine walks with just one strikeout in his past 11 innings (Twitter link). Wainwright recently spent a bit more than two weeks on the disabled list due to a back injury.
